Understanding the Procedure and Risks of Lasik Surgery
Understanding the Lasik procedure is crucial as you prepare for this life-changing surgery. The process typically begins with a thorough eye examination to determine your eligibility for the procedure. Once deemed suitable, the actual surgery is relatively quick, often taking less than 30 minutes for both eyes.
You will be given numbing eye drops to ensure comfort during the procedure, and a device will be used to keep your eyelids open. The surgeon will then use a laser to create a thin flap in the cornea, reshape the underlying tissue with another laser, and finally reposition the flap. While Lasik surgery boasts a high success rate, it is essential to be aware of potential risks and complications.
Some patients may experience dry eyes, glare, halos around lights, or fluctuations in vision during the healing process. Although these side effects are often temporary, they can be concerning for some individuals. It’s vital to discuss these risks with your surgeon during your consultation so that you can weigh them against the benefits of improved vision.
Being well-informed will help you feel more confident as you move forward with your decision.

Preparing for Lasik Surgery in La Quinta California
Preparation is key when it comes to ensuring a smooth Lasik surgery experience. Once you’ve selected a surgeon and scheduled your procedure, there are several steps you should take to get ready. First and foremost, follow any pre-operative instructions provided by your surgeon.
This may include avoiding contact lenses for a specified period before your surgery, as they can alter the shape of your cornea. Additionally, consider arranging for someone to drive you home after the procedure. While many patients feel comfortable enough to drive shortly after surgery, it’s wise to have a friend or family member on hand just in case.
On the day of your surgery, wear comfortable clothing and avoid applying makeup or lotions around your eyes. These small preparations can help ensure that everything goes smoothly on the day of your procedure.
Aftercare and Recovery from Lasik Surgery
Aftercare is an essential component of your recovery following Lasik surgery. Immediately after the procedure, you may experience some discomfort or mild irritation in your eyes; this is normal and usually subsides within a few hours. Your surgeon will provide specific aftercare instructions, which may include using prescribed eye drops to promote healing and prevent infection.
In the days following your surgery, it’s crucial to avoid activities that could strain your eyes or expose them to irritants. This includes refraining from swimming, using hot tubs, or engaging in strenuous exercise for at least a week. You should also avoid rubbing your eyes, as this can disrupt the healing process.
Most patients notice significant improvements in their vision within a day or two; however, full recovery can take several weeks as your eyes adjust to their new shape.
Cost of Lasik Surgery in La Quinta California
The cost of Lasik surgery can vary widely depending on several factors, including the technology used, the surgeon’s experience, and the specific clinic you choose. In La Quinta, California, you can expect prices to range from $2,000 to $3,500 per eye on average. While this may seem like a significant investment upfront, many patients find that the long-term savings on glasses and contact lenses make it worthwhile.
It’s also important to inquire about financing options available at your chosen clinic. Many facilities offer payment plans or work with third-party financing companies to help make the procedure more accessible. Additionally, check if your health insurance plan provides any coverage for Lasik surgery; while many plans do not cover elective procedures like this one, some may offer partial reimbursement.

FAQs
What is Lasik surgery?
Lasik surgery is a type of refractive surgery that is used to correct vision problems such as n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. It involves using a laser to reshape the cornea, which helps to improve the way the eye focuses light onto the retina.
How does Lasik surgery work?
During Lasik surgery, a thin flap is created in the cornea, and then a laser is used to reshape the underlying corneal tissue. This helps to improve the eye’s ability to focus light, which can result in clearer vision.
What are the benefits of Lasik surgery?
The main benefit of Lasik surgery is that it can significantly improve a person’s vision, reducing or eliminating the need for glasses or contact lenses. It is also a relatively quick and painless procedure, with most patients experiencing improved vision within a few days of surgery.
Who is a good candidate for Lasik surgery?
Good candidates for Lasik surgery are generally over 18 years old, have had a stable vision prescription for at least a year, and have overall good eye health. It is important to consult with an eye care professional to determine if Lasik surgery is a suitable option.
